Action item (AI-7): The Squatterwatch scanner flagged several legitimate plugins as typo-squats because their names differed from core packages by one character. We will publish updated naming guidance and a pre-submission check so plugin authors can validate names before release. Until then, affected authors may request a manual review. The appeal process and naming rules are documented on the page below.

operations page: https://confluence.lumicsys.internal/projects/display/projects/display

### Step 4: Stabilize the integration tests

Heads up: the Tollgate payments suite is flaky mostly because tests share one sandbox ledger. Before migrating, give each test run its own namespace and bump the settlement poll timeout — the old default is way too tight. Once that's in place, reruns should drop to near zero. The test harness picks up these configuration values at startup.

config for hahip-yajep:
holix:
  log_level: error
  metrics_host: metrics.holix.qorvellabs.internal
  pin: 9600
  pool_size: 8

// Heads up, on-call folks: this client used to ride on the old Mudbrick ORM
// layer, which we're slowly carving out of Quillhaven's codebase. The new
// Fenlow data client below talks straight to the storage API instead.
// Don't touch the retry settings without pinging the platform channel.
// For staging, authenticate with the key below.

API key for kajeg-tajop: qvz3-w1m

The quiet room on the seventh floor of Tellwick House is available to all staff for rest, focus work, or prayer. No calls, no meetings, and no food inside. Bookings aren't required, but please limit visits to 45 minutes when others are waiting. Lights are on a dimmer by the door; leave the blinds as you found them. The room locks automatically outside core hours, from 18:30 to 08:00. To enter during that locked period, use the door code below.

turnstile pass: bdg-YEOZLM-79341408